The Components of a Comprehensive mtu Parts Warranty Plan
A well-designed mtu parts warranty encompasses several key elements that provide complete security for the end-user. These generally include:
1. Warranty Duration
This specifies the time frame during which the warranty is valid. It can range from 6 months to several years, depending on the part type and manufacturer policies. Longer warranty periods often indicate higher quality assurance.
2. Covered Faults and Failures
The warranty should clearly define what defects or failures are covered, such as manufacturing defects, material flaws, or premature wear and tear under normal operation conditions.
3. Replacement & Repair Policies
Effective warranty plans include provisions for free repairs or replacement of faulty parts. Transparent procedures for submitting warranty claims must be outlined and streamlined for customer convenience.
4. Exclusions & Limitations
It is equally critical to specify what is not covered, like damages caused by improper installation, misuse, accidents, or unauthorized modifications. Clear exclusions prevent misunderstandings and disputes.
5. Service Support & Logistics
Efficient logistics for parts replacement, comprehensive technical support, and timely responses are critical to maintaining warranty satisfaction levels.
